WebCan I settle my PCP agreement early? Close. You can normally settle your agreement early by asking the finance company to provide you with a settlement figure. However, the finance company will require you to pay off the difference between what your car is worth, and what you still owe and there may be a difference which is known as negative ... WebAug 18, 2024 · Can I settle my PCP deal early? You can normally settle your deal early, however the finance company will require you to pay off the difference between what your car is worth now, and what you still owe (negative equity).
